NVIDIA

GeForce MX330

The GeForce MX330 is manufactured by NVIDIA. It was released in February 10 2020. It features the Pascal architecture. The core clock ranges from 1531 MHz to 1594 MHz. It has 384 shading units. The thermal design power (TDP) is 10W. Manufactured using 14 nm process technology. G3D Mark benchmark score: 2,350 points.

Intel

UHD Graphics Xe G4 48EUs

The UHD Graphics Xe G4 48EUs is manufactured by Intel. It was released in August 15 2020. It features the Gen. 11 Ice Lake architecture. The core clock ranges from 350 MHz to 1450 MHz. It has 48 shading units. The thermal design power (TDP) is 28W. Manufactured using 10 nm process technology. G3D Mark benchmark score: 2,400 points.

Graphics Performance

The GeForce MX330 scores 2,350 and the UHD Graphics Xe G4 48EUs reaches 2,400 in the G3D Mark benchmark — just a 2.1% difference, making them near-identical in rasterization performance. The GeForce MX330 is built on Pascal while the UHD Graphics Xe G4 48EUs uses Gen. 11 Ice Lake, both on 14 nm vs 10 nm. Shader units: 384 (GeForce MX330) vs 48 (UHD Graphics Xe G4 48EUs). Boost clocks: 1594 MHz vs 1450 MHz.

Media & Encoding

Hardware encoder: Pascal (GeForce MX330) vs Quick Sync (Tiger Lake) (UHD Graphics Xe G4 48EUs). Decoder: PureVideo HD VP8 vs Quick Sync (Tiger Lake). Supported codecs: H.264,H.265/HEVC (GeForce MX330) vs H.264,H.265,VP9,AV1 (UHD Graphics Xe G4 48EUs).
